Brisbane, known as "Brissie" to the locals, is Australia's third largest city. It attracts crowds, not just because it's a convenient place to stay while enjoying nearby subtropical forests, wildlife and beaches, but in its own right.

Downtown, centered along bends in the Brisbane River, is a vibrant mix of modern skyscrapers and older buildingsā€”some of which date back to the city's days as a penal colony (1824-1845). Its glitzy downtown is intensified by radiant sunshine, and has led to locals coining another nickname: "Brisvegas."
